  • Closed Accounts Posts: 22,461 ✭✭✭✭beauf


    To get a licence or renew you need a verified myGovId. To get this you need the PSC.
    Please verify your MyGovID account
    You must verify your MyGovID account to access NDLS Online Solution. A verified account is a more secure type of MyGovID account that lets you access all available services. Learn more about MyGovID.


    If you do not have a Public Service Card (PSC) Card then you will need to make an appointment at your local Social Welfare Intreo Office to get a PSC card. To make an appointment click Create a PSC Appointment and follow the instructions

    https://ndls.rsa.ie/Application/index#!/MainMenu/


    To get a PSC you need to make an appointment for an meeting
    Important notice on Corona Virus Covid-19
    Over the last number of days the Department has experienced unprecedented levels of demand on our services. In particular our online appointment services have been in high demand.

    Fulfilling these appointments involves a visit to our offices. In line with the latest HSE and WHO advice around Social Distancing in order to fight the spread of the COVID-19 virus the Department has taken the decision to suspend all PPSN and PSC appointment services with immediate effect to reduce footfall to our offices in the best interest of our customers and staff.

    If you are in need of a PPSN please follow the guidelines at www.gov.ie

    The Department apologises for this inconvenience and thanks you for your patience at this time.

    https://services.mywelfare.ie/en/topics/appointments/psc-appointment/

    Nice catch 22.
